WebFeb 27, 2024 · Hold the Windows Key down and press “ R ” to bring up the “ Run ” dialog. Type “ msconfig “. An option for “ System Configuration ” should appear. Select it. Select “ Change UAC Settings “, then select the “ Launch ” button. You can choose one of four levels. The bottom option completely disables UAC. WebFeb 6, 2024 · Configure the User Account Control: Behavior of the elevation prompt for standard users to Automatically deny elevation requests. This setting requires the user to sign in with an administrative account to run programs that require elevation of privilege. WebDec 4, 2024 · Open User Account Control Settings by clicking the Start button. Then type uac, and then click Change User Account Control settings. To turn off UAC, move the slider to the Never notify position, and then click OK . If you're prompted for an administrator password or confirmation, type the password or provide confirmation.
